A total of 40,000 homes were damaged or destroyed, and approximately 540,000 people and the livelihoods of almost 60 per cent of Fiji’s population were affected. With sustained winds of 230 km per hour and gusts of 325 km per hour, the tropical cyclone was one of the most severe to ever hit the South Pacific. In February 2016, Cyclone Winston ravaged Fiji, taking the lives of 44 Fijians, destroying homes, uprooting families and inflicting serious damage on the nation’s sugar crop, a foundation of the Fijian economy. Approximately 250,000 people required water, sanitation, and hygiene (WASH) assistance due to power outages and damaged infrastructure.
